The Needham Concert Society

The Needham Concert Society was founded twenty-seven years ago by William Gibson, a talented and generous Needham resident and Boston Symphony Orchestra member. He strove to present excellent live performances to Needham audiences. NCS presents talented ensembles and soloists from the Boston area, including members of the Boston Symphony Orchestra.

The Concert Society has presented many concerts at the First Baptist Church of Needham as well as other churches and schools in Needham. Every year four programs are presented, including an annual Piano Festival. On March 29 and 30, 2008, NCS will hold its tenth annual Piano Festival at the beautiful new Needham Free Public Library.

The Needham Piano Festival is a two day celebration of solo and ensemble music featuring performances by student and professional pianists. Student recitals take place on Saturday, March 29, when Needham’s young musicians have the opportunity to play in a public concert. On Sunday, March 30, the featured performers are Needham resident pianists Soomi Lee and Steve Sussman in a shared recital. Selections include music by Chopin, Debussy, Falla, Rachmaninoff and Scarlatti, as well as jazz interpretations from the “Great American Songbook”. The concerts are free and open to the public.

The Concert Society is managed by a Board of Directors who share the responsibilities of programming, publicity and production logistics.
